titleOfInvention |
Sensitive and Rapid Method for Candidatus Liberibacter Species Detection |
abstract |
DNA amplification methods using novel primers obtained from the novel genes hyv I and hyv II from the Candidatus Liberibacter asiaticus genome are useful for detecting Ca. L. species in plants and insect hosts. |
